We're looking for an experienced Repairs Coordinator to join our high performing Service Team on the Brisbane.

In this role you will oversee and co-ordinate the activities of a major repairs team, with a focus on holding to account your activities as they carry out scheduled and proactive repair work across the Gold Coast. This role reports to the Field Service Manager, Brisbane.

What will you be doing?
- Planning and delivering repair works
- Technician rostering
- Skill development of team
- Material inventory control
- Customer liaison
- Ensuring KONE Field Tool device compliance
- Updating of repairs data base tool, updating of shutdown tool
- Assisting the Field Service Manager with all ad-hoc operational support

What are we looking for?
- Strong commitment to safety in the workplace
- Mechanical/Electrical trade qualifications desirable
- Experience supervising, ideally a team of mechanical and electrical tradespeople
- Proven Success in coordinating multiple tasks across multiple teams
- Driver's license
- Lift industry experience minimum 2 years preferred
- Demonstration and technical abilities in dealing with breakdowns is highly advantageous
- Commitment to working safely with a strong focus on quality
- A customer service mindset
- Excellent communication skills and ability to work as part of a team
